About CDTV stuff what if we set up whdload slave to work with floppy versions?
IMHO adding the CD32.TM stuff to them would make things worse.
CD32 detects the CDTV.TM and removes caches/AGA to make games more compatible, which does not mean it will work 100%
BUT whdload slaves usually fix the problems. So that would be possible for some titles but not a lot (ex: turrican 1 & 2, logical).
(maybe Bert will adapt whdload to CD loader and in that case the list will widen)

Yes, from the cd32 devkit. Using cdtv.tm on disc puts cd32 into cdtv mode.
Then you use setpatch in startup to enable cd32 mode. Hand to them they did always seem to think about the future.
